What is Display Advertising?

Display advertising is a type of online advertising that uses banner ads, images, videos, and other types of visual content to promote a product or service. Display ads are usually placed on websites and blogs that are related to the product or service being advertised. Advertisers pay website owners a fee for displaying their ads on their websites.


How does Display Advertising work?

To start earning money from display advertising, you need to sign up for an ad network. Some of the most popular ad networks include Google AdSense, Media.net, and PropellerAds. Once you sign up for an ad network, you will be provided with a code that you need to place on your blog. This code will display ads on your website.

You will earn money when a visitor clicks on an ad on your website. The amount of money you earn will depend on the ad network you use and the cost-per-click (CPC) or cost-per-impression (CPM) rate.

2. Affiliate Marketing

Blogs can make money through affiliate marketing by promoting products or services from other companies and earning a commission on any sales made through their referral link. This is a popular way for bloggers to monetize their content and can be especially effective for those with a niche audience that is interested in specific products or services.

How Blogs Make Money


To get started with affiliate marketing, bloggers can sign up for affiliate programs related to their niche. Some popular affiliate programs include Amazon Associates, Commission Junction, and ShareASale. Once approved, bloggers can start promoting products on their blogs through product reviews, sponsored posts, or banner ads that include their unique affiliate link.

To be successful with affiliate marketing, bloggers should choose products or services that are relevant to their audience and align with their brand. They should also disclose their affiliate relationships to their readers and be transparent about their recommendations.

Bloggers can earn commissions on each sale made through their affiliate link, which can range from a few dollars to hundreds of dollars per sale depending on the product or service being promoted. With the right strategy and a dedicated audience, affiliate marketing can be a lucrative way for bloggers to make money.

3. Sponsored Content

Sponsored content is a popular way for bloggers to monetize their blogs. It involves creating content that promotes a specific brand or product, in exchange for payment. This type of content is usually labelled as “sponsored” or “promoted” to ensure transparency with readers.

So, how can blogs make money using sponsored content? Here are some ways:

  1. Sponsored blog posts: This is where a company pays a blogger to write a post promoting their product or service. The blogger may be asked to include specific links or keywords in the post, and the content must comply with the company’s guidelines.
  2. Sponsored social media posts: To make money through sponsored social media posts, bloggers can partner with companies to promote their products or services on their social media accounts, such as Instagram, Facebook, Twitter, or Pinterest. The blogger will typically create content that promotes the company’s product or service and include a link to the company’s website.

    The amount of money bloggers can make through sponsored social media posts will vary depending on the number of followers they have, their engagement rate, and the company they are partnering with. Bloggers can charge a flat fee for each post or negotiate a rate based on the number of clicks or conversions the post generates.
  1. Sponsored product reviews: Bloggers may receive free products or services in exchange for an honest review on their blog. This type of sponsored content can be a win-win for both the blogger and the company, as the blogger gets free products and the company gets exposure and potentially positive reviews.
  1. Sponsored giveaways: Bloggers may partner with companies to offer their readers the chance to win a sponsored prize in exchange for following specific social media accounts, subscribing to newsletters, or commenting on blog posts.

Sponsored content is an effective way for bloggers to monetize their blogs and work with companies that align with their brand and values. However, it’s important for bloggers to disclose sponsored content to their readers to maintain transparency and credibility.

5. Selling Digital Products

Blogs can make money by selling digital products in various ways. Here are some examples:

  1. Ebooks: Blogs can create and sell ebooks on their niche topics. These ebooks can be in the form of how-to guides, tutorials, or even comprehensive guides on a specific topic.
  2. Online courses: Blogs can create online courses and sell them to their audience. These courses can be on a variety of topics, such as fitness, cooking, marketing, or even learning a new language.
  3. Webinars: Blogs can host webinars and sell tickets to their audience. These webinars can be on a variety of topics, such as entrepreneurship, social media marketing, or even personal finance.
  4. Digital downloads: Blogs can sell digital downloads such as templates, stock photos, and graphics to their audience. These downloads can be used for a variety of purposes, such as creating social media posts, designing websites, or even creating presentations.
  5. Membership sites: Blogs can create membership sites and offer exclusive content to their members. This content can be in the form of articles, videos, or even access to a private community.


To sell digital products, blogs can use a variety of platforms, such as Gumroad, Teachable, or even WordPress plugins like WooCommerce. It’s important to choose a platform that fits the needs of the blog and its audience.
